The Alpe Cimbra around the main town of Folgaria is a paradise for fit mountain bikers. Historical military trails open up every nook and cranny of what at first glance appears to be gentle nature.

One floor above the Valsugana, Alpe Cimbra is home to an exceptionally rich mountain bike area, even by Trentino standards. It encompasses the area of the "Cimbrian" communities of Folgaria, Lavarone and Lusérn, which were founded in the Middle Ages by emigrants from the Bavarian-speaking region. This can still be seen today in many field names (e.g. "Vielgereuth" as the German name of the main town "Folgaria").

At first glance, we are dealing with an extensive plateau, the highest elevations of which fall steeply to the Valsugana in the north. Towards the south, on the other hand, it slopes relatively gently towards Lake Garda. However, anyone who has ever taken part in the BIKE-Transalp or chosen Folgaria as a stage finish on a normal crossing of the Alps will have fond memories of the countless hills on the Alpe Cimbra.

The typical local mountain bike tour climbs over countless ascents and descents. Again and again, deeply incised valleys can only be ridden through steeply or in wide loops. Each of the climbs there may be manageable on its own. But taken together, they make up an area which, despite or perhaps because of its low mountain range character, demands a high level of fitness. An ideal area for a training camp. There are certainly some rewarding single trails to be found locally, not least in the small but excellent bike park in Lavarone.

However, the lion's share of all possible mountain bike routes are on the historic military trails, which cover countless kilometres of the Alpe Cimbra right down to the last corner. This network of trails goes back to the location of Alpe Cimbra on the former border between Austria-Hungary and Italy. Even before the First World War, this border was secured with mighty fortifications. Some of them, such as the Italian fort on Monte Campomolon and the Austrian fort Gschwent, were in sight of the battles that were inevitably to come from 1915 onwards. These battles were among the most murderous of the mountain wars and their traces can still be seen today.

Trentino Tour 19: 100 km dei Forti - Lavarone Lusérn


Tour data and tour rating


Starting point
At the church in Lavarone, Chiesa district


Route
This tour corresponds to the northern part of the signposted MTB tour 100 km dei Forti. In a wide loop, the route connects the three Austrian forts of Verle, Lusérn and Gschwent. Mainly on old military paths, the tour runs along the precipices of the Val d'Astico for long stretches and offers sensational views over the entire Alpe Cimbra.


Highlights
The three forts are each worth a stopover and give a good insight into the fierceness of the fighting during the First World War.


Retreat
At Passo Vezzena, or various options in the various small villages along the way

Trentino Tour 20: 100 km dei Forti - Folgaria


Tour data and tour rating


Starting point
At the tourist information office in the centre of Folgaria


Route
In the southern section of the 100 km dei Forti, the three forts Cherle, Sommo Alto and Dosso delle Somme are on the programme. Here too, the tour runs mainly along old military paths and often through the forest. From the ridge of the Dosso delle Somme, however, there is an unobstructed view of the Brenta Dolomites, the Pasubio massif and the glaciers of the Adamello group. On particularly clear days, you can even see the Adriatic Sea on the horizon.


Highlights
Three forts, the "Emperor's Staircase", which was built especially for a visit to the front by Emperor Karl, panoramic views from the highest point


Retreat
Forte Cherle, after about 40 per cent of the route
